Ultrasound Tech Occupation Description<\/strong><\/h3>\n

\"CartersvilleThere are multiple acceptable titles for ultrasound techs (technicians). They are also called ultrasound technologists, sonogram techs, and diagnostic medical sonographers (or just sonographers). No matter what their title is, they all have the same basic job function, which is to perform diagnostic ultrasound procedures on patients. Even though many practice as generalists there are specialties within the field, for instance in pediatrics and cardiology.
